   PARAM Anant  
 

PARAM AnantPARAM Anant is a low-cost supercomputing solution based on C-DAC's unique OpenFrame architecture for scalable and high-performance computing that incorporates well-known Cluster of Workstations (COW) and Massively Parallel Processing (MPP) concepts. The core supercomputing technologies for the PARAM Anant are derived from C-DAC's 100GF PARAM 10000 installed at the National Param Supercomputing Facility located at Pune, India which is a culmination of over 10 years of C-DAC's expertise in the development of supercomputers for scientific and engineering applications.

The entire system including the compute nodes, network elements and the system software are upgradeable at the system, component and technology levels to suit the needs of the users.

With PARAM Anant, supercomputing is now accessible to the education, research and business communities at an affordable cost. The distinguishing features of this supercomputing platform are:

  • Based on off-the-shelf components
  • Supports cluster of microprocessors (CLUMPS), exploiting shared and distributed memory
  • Uses PARAMNet as the high-bandwidth System Area Network (SAN)
  • Switch architecture supports scalability through multistage networks
  • MPI layered over active messages to exploit the low latency and high bandwidth of SAN
  • C-DAC's HPCC software suite for program development, system management and software engineering
  • Wide range of applications/kernels
